The Tech Landscape in Salt Lake County
Salt Lake County, located in the heart of Utah, has emerged as a major tech hub in recent years. With a thriving economy and a highly educated workforce, the county has attracted some of the biggest names in the tech industry, including Adobe, eBay, and Oracle.The region is also home to a growing number of startups and small businesses, making it a hotbed for innovation and entrepreneurship. However, with this growth comes increased competition. As more companies flock to Salt Lake County, tech leaders are facing new challenges in staying relevant and competitive in the market.
